Register online. Learn more about careers in prosecution from a panel of prosecutors. Panelists include:

-Ruben Baeza, Jr. ‘06, Assistant Director – Criminal Trial Division, Travis County Attorney’s Office

-Dan Guess ‘93, Assistant U.S. Attorney, Supervising Attorney for the Austin Division of the U.S. Attorney’s Office for the Western District of Texas

-Sarah Jennings-Speir, Assistant District Attorney, Bexar County District Attorney’s Office

-Mindy Montford ‘95, First Assistant District Attorney, Travis County District Attorney’s Office
